Experience Austin the local way with this insider's guide
Holy cow, Austin has a lot to offer: soaring skyscrapers, Tex-Mex food joints, and honky-tonks galore. But what's beyond the well-trodden sights? Former ambulance vehicles serving up breakfast tacos, art galleries screening cool indie flicks, and abandoned churches hosting late night punk performances - and that's just for starters. There's so much more to Austin than the Bullock Texas State History Museum and Dirty Sixth Street, and who better to show you around than the locals?
This insider's guide is packed with recommendations from Austinites in the know, helping you to discover all their favourite hangout spots and hidden haunts. Of course, with a city as offbeat as Austin we could fill the pages of this book tenfold. Rather, Austin Like a Local offers a snapshot of local life, and it's yours for the taking.
Whether you're an Austinite looking to uncover your city's secrets or a traveller seeking an authentic experience beyond the tourist track, this stylish guide makes sure you experience the real side of Austin.
